<strong>Child</strong> <strong>Health</strong> <strong>Check</strong>-<strong>Up</strong> Coverage and Limitations HandbookHandbook <strong>Up</strong>dates, continuedNumbering <strong>Up</strong>datePages<strong>Up</strong>dated replacement pages will have the same number as the page they arereplacing. If additional pages are required, the new pages will carry the samenumber as the proceeding replacement page with an alphabetic character inascending order.<strong>Up</strong>date LogA page designated as the log will accompany handbook updates. This logserves as a reference for the provider to be sure that each update has beenreceived.An “<strong>Up</strong>date No.” will be indicated in the first column on the update log. Thesecond column is titled “Effective Date” and indicates the date that the updatewas effective.Effective Date ofNew MaterialThe month and year that the new material is effective will appear on the bottomof each page. The provider can check this date to ensure that the materialbeing used is the most current and up to date.If an information block has an effective date that is different from the effectivedate on the bottom of the page, the effective date for the information block willbe included in the label.Identifying NewInformationNew material will be indicated by solid vertical lines. The following informationblocks give examples of how new labels, new information blocks, and new orchanged material within an information block will be indicated.New LabelA new label for an existing information block will be indicated by a solid verticalline to the left and right of the label only.New Label/NewInformation BlockA new label and a new information block will be identified by a solid vertical lineto the left of the label and to the right of the information block.New Material in anExistingInformation BlockNew or changed material within an existing information block will be indicatedby a solid vertical line to the left and right of the information block.New or ChangedParagraphA paragraph within an information block that has new or changed material willbe indicated by a solid vertical line to the left and right of the paragraph.iv October 2003
